Do Yeon Kim is a scholar working on Surgery, Pulmonary and Respiratory Medicine and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Do Yeon Kim has authored 55 papers receiving a total of 914 ind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Surgery, 14 papers in Pulmonary and Respiratory Medicine and 12 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Do Yeon Kim's work include Atrial Fibrillation Management and Outcomes (4 papers), Tracheal and airway disorders (4 papers) and Cardiac Structural Anomalies and Repair (4 papers). Do Yeon Kim is often cited by papers focused on Atrial Fibrillation Management and Outcomes (4 papers), Tracheal and airway disorders (4 papers) and Cardiac Structural Anomalies and Repair (4 papers). Do Yeon Kim collaborates with scholars based in South Korea, United States and Switzerland. Do Yeon Kim's co-authors include Sung Hyun Chung, Hai Yan Quan, Hee Kyung Jo, Go Woon Kim, Soo Jung Kim, Bo Huang, Hai Yuan, Yoon Young Go, Sung-Won Chae and Jae‐Jun Song and has published in prestigious journals such as Nucleic Acids Research, SHILAP Revista de lepidopterología and Journal of Agricultural and Food Chemistry.
